摘要:正交频分复用(OFDM)作为一种高效的数据传输技术,具有良好的抗衰落能力,应用前景非常广阔。但是OFDM对同步偏差十分敏感,同步偏差的产生会使OFDM系统性能大大降低。在Schmidl-Cox算法的基础上,通过改进训练符号结构来完成符号的定时同步,给出了具体的改进算法,并对改进算法进行了仿真分析。结果表明,改进算法消除了原算法定时测度峰值平台模糊现象,提高了定时估计的精度;且在同等条件下改进算法较原算法有更低的误码率。
